The New International Land-Sea Trade Corridor Freight Trains

in Guangxi Transport Over 1.2 Million TEUs This Year

      On November 5, 80 containers carrying goods such as Australian kraft paper and Singaporean margarine departed from Qinzhougangdong Railway Station in Guangxi aboard the X9596 New International Land-Sea Trade Corridor freight train, bound for Xiaonanya Railway Station in Chongqing. With this departure, the New International Land-Sea Trade Corridor freight trains have transported a cumulative total of over 1.2 million TEUs this year, reaching 1.214 million TEUs, a year-on-year increase of 63.2%.

  As a key logistics channel connecting China’s western inland regions to global markets, the New International Land-Sea Trade Corridor has, in recent years, relied on a convenient “single entrustment, door-to-door, container-to-container” transport model. It has become not only a “high-speed channel” for “Made in China” products reaching the world but also a “supply line” for global resources entering China.
